Sourcewell, formerly known as the National Joint Powers Alliance (NJPA), is a cooperative purchasing organization that significantly simplifies the procurement process for government, education, and nonprofit agencies. Established in 1982, Sourcewell has evolved into a nationwide organization, connecting public entities with pre-vetted vendors and offering a wide array of resources to streamline purchasing operations. This comprehensive guide explores Sourcewell's history, services, and benefits for both member agencies and vendors.
Sourcewell's journey began in 1982, initially serving a regional area in Minnesota. Its name change to Sourcewell in 2018 reflected a strategic shift to enhance clarity about its mission and the services it provides. This rebranding underscored its commitment to fostering efficient and effective procurement solutions for its members. Over four decades, Sourcewell has consistently expanded its reach and services, establishing itself as a leader in cooperative purchasing across the United States. This growth demonstrates a strong commitment to connecting communities through innovative and efficient contract purchasing solutions.
Sourcewell operates under the authority of Minnesota state law as a local government unit, public corporation, and public agency. This legal framework underpins its operational integrity and transparency. Its role is explicitly defined by law, including its responsibility for managing the solicitation process for over 400 contracts. This regulatory oversight assures compliance and accountability in all its purchasing activities, thereby fostering trust among its members and vendors.
The core of Sourcewell's operations is its cooperative purchasing program. This program offers numerous advantages to member agencies, significantly simplifying the often complex process of vendor selection and contract negotiation. A key aspect of this program is the rigorous vendor vetting process. Sourcewell meticulously evaluates each vendor, ensuring that only those meeting its stringent standards are included in its network. This eliminates much of the time-consuming research and vetting that agencies would otherwise have to undertake independently.
Membership in Sourcewell is free for government, school, and nonprofit agencies. Businesses interested in selling their products or services to Sourcewell's member agencies are encouraged to become vendors. The organization provides an intuitive online tool, ezIQC®, to facilitate searches for Indefinite Delivery Construction Contracts (IDCC) and Indefinite Quantity Construction (IQC) contracts, making it easy for agencies to locate the resources they need.
Sourcewell provides a comprehensive suite of resources to support its vendors. The vendor site offers a wealth of information and tools designed to help vendors connect with potential clients, including access to detailed marketing resources and the ability to search for potential clients based on membership data. This provides vendors with a significant advantage in reaching potential customers within the public sector.
Sourcewell actively works to expand its vendor base, adding high-quality vendors across various categories. Recent additions include five nationally recognized vendors in the Facility MRO, Industrial, and Building Supplies categories, reflecting its continuous effort to enhance the variety and quality of solutions available to its member agencies. This ongoing growth ensures that member agencies have access to the latest and most relevant products and services.

How does Sourcewell work? Sourcewell acts as a central hub, connecting public agencies (its members) with pre-vetted vendors. This cooperative approach streamlines the purchasing process by eliminating the need for extensive individual bidding and vendor vetting by each agency. Agencies can search for vendors based on their specific needs through Sourcewell’s online tools.
What services does Sourcewell offer? Sourcewell manages over 400 contracts, providing a wide range of products and services to its member agencies. The organization also offers valuable resources such as its ezIQC® tool to search for specific types of contracts, making it easy to find what they need quickly and efficiently. Sourcewell provides robust vendor support, marketing assistance, and access to a vast network of pre-vetted vendors.
Is membership free? Yes, membership in Sourcewell is free for government, school, and nonprofit agencies.
How does Sourcewell vet vendors? Sourcewell employs a rigorous vetting process to ensure that only qualified and reliable vendors are included in its network. This includes assessing financial stability, references, experience, and compliance with relevant regulations.
How can I become a vendor with Sourcewell? Information on becoming a Sourcewell vendor is typically available on their website. You would need to meet their requirements and go through their application process.
What types of agencies can join Sourcewell? Government agencies, educational institutions, and nonprofit organizations are eligible for Sourcewell membership.
